e8ebd8e2bd drm/i915: eliminate 'temp' in gen8_for_each_{pdd, pdpe, pml4e} macros
All of these iterator macros require a 'temp' argument, used merely to
hold internal partial results. We can instead declare the temporary
variable inside the macro, so the caller need not provide it.

Some of the old code contained nested iterators that actually reused the
same 'temp' variable for both inner and outer instances. It's quite
surprising that this didn't introduce bugs! But it does show that the
value of 'temp' isn't required to persist during the iterated body.

506a8e87d8 drm/i915: Add soft-pinning API for execbuffer
Userspace can pass in an offset that it presumes the object is located
at. The kernel will then do its utmost to fit the object into that
location. The assumption is that userspace is handling its own object
locations (for example along with full-ppgtt) and that the kernel will
rarely have to make space for the user's requests.

Ville Syrjälä
a308ccb3a9 drm/i915: Leave FDI running after failed link training on LPT-H
Currently we disable some parts of FDI setup after a failed link
training. But despite that we continue with the modeset as if everything
is fine. This results in tons of noise from the state checker, and
it means we're not following the proper modeset sequence for the rest of
crtc enabling, nor for crtc disabling.

Ideally we should abort the modeset and follow the proper disable
sequence to shut off everything we enabled so far, but that would
require a big rework of the modeset code. So instead just leave FDI
up and running in its untrained state, and log an error. This is
what we do on older platforms too.

f7be2c2150 drm/i915: Disable CLKOUT_DP bending on LPT/WPT as needed
When we want to use SPLL for FDI we want SSC, which means we have to
disable clock bending for the PCH SSC reference (bend and spread are
mutually exclusive). So let's turn off bending when we want spread.
In case the BIOS enabled clock bending for some reason we'll just turn
it off and enable the spread mode instead.

Not sure what happens if the BIOS is actually using the bend source for
HDMI at this time, but I suppose it should be no worse than what already
happens when we simply turn on the spread.

We don't currently use the bend source for anything, and only use the
PCH SSC reference for the SPLL to drive FDI (always with spread).

Alex Dai
5a843307cd drm/i915/guc: Clean up locks in GuC
For now, remove the spinlocks that protected the GuC's
statistics block and work queue; they are only accessed
by code that already holds the global struct_mutex, and
so are redundant (until the big struct_mutex rewrite!).

The specific problem that the spinlocks caused was that
if the work queue was full, the driver would try to
spinwait for one jiffy, but with interrupts disabled the
jiffy count would not advance, leading to a system hang.
The issue was found using test case igt/gem_close_race.

The new version will usleep() instead, still holding
the struct_mutex but without any spinlocks.

Paulo Zanoni
128d735606 drm/i915: use a single intel_fbc_work struct
This was already on my TODO list, and was requested both by Chris and
Ville, for different reasons. The advantages are avoiding a frequent
malloc/free pair, and the locality of having the work structure
embedded in dev_priv. The maximum used memory is also smaller since
previously we could have multiple allocated intel_fbc_work structs at
the same time, and now we'll always have a single one - the one
embedded on dev_priv. Of course, we're now using a little more memory
on the cases where there's nothing scheduled.

The biggest challenge here is to keep everything synchronized the way
it was before.

Currently, when we try to activate FBC, we allocate a new
intel_fbc_work structure. Then later when we conclude we must delay
the FBC activation a little more, we allocate a new intel_fbc_work
struct, and then adjust dev_priv->fbc.fbc_work to point to the new
struct. So when the old work runs - at intel_fbc_work_fn() - it will
check that dev_priv->fbc.fbc_work points to something else, so it does
nothing. Everything is also protected by fbc.lock.

Just cancelling the old delayed work doesn't work because we might
just cancel it after the work function already started to run, but
while it is still waiting to grab fbc.lock. That's why we use the
"dev_priv->fbc.fbc_work == work" check described in the paragraph
above.

So now that we have a single work struct we have to introduce a new
way to synchronize everything. So we're making the work function a
normal work instead of a delayed work, and it will be responsible for
sleeping the appropriate amount of time itself. This way, after it
wakes up it can grab the lock, ask "were we delayed or cancelled?" and
then go back to sleep, enable FBC or give up.

Paulo Zanoni
c5ecd4691c drm/i915: alloc/free the FBC CFB during enable/disable
One of the problems with the current code is that it frees the CFB and
releases its drm_mm node as soon as we flip FBC's enable bit. This is
bad because after we disable FBC the hardware may still use the CFB
for the rest of the frame, so in theory we should only release the
drm_mm node one frame after we disable FBC. Otherwise, a stolen memory
allocation done right after an FBC disable may result in either
corrupted memory for the new owner of that memory region or corrupted
screen/underruns in case the new owner changes it while the hardware
is still reading it. This case is not exactly easy to reproduce since
we currently don't do a lot of stolen memory allocations, but I see
patches on the mailing list trying to expose stolen memory to user
space, so races will be possible.

I thought about three different approaches to solve this, and they all
have downsides.

The first approach would be to simply use multiple drm_mm nodes and
freeing the unused ones only after a frame has passed. The problem
with this approach is that since stolen memory is rather small,
there's a risk we just won't be able to allocate a new CFB from stolen
if the previous one was not freed yet. This could happen in case we
quickly disable FBC from pipe A and decide to enable it on pipe B, or
just if we change pipe A's fb stride while FBC is enabled.

The second approach would be similar to the first one, but maintaining
a single drm_mm node and keeping track of when it can be reused. This
would remove the disadvantage of not having enough space for two
nodes, but would create the new problem where we may not be able to
enable FBC at the point intel_fbc_update() is called, so we would have
to add more code to retry updating FBC after the time has passed. And
that can quickly get too complex since we can get invalidate, flush,
disable and other calls in the middle of the wait.

Both solutions above - and also the current code - have the problem
that we unnecessarily free+realloc FBC during invalidate+flush
operations even if the CFB size doesn't change.

The third option would be to move the allocation/deallocation to
enable/disable. This makes sure that the pipe is always disabled when
we allocate/deallocate the CFB, so there's no risk that the FBC
hardware may read or write to the memory right after it is freed from
drm_mm. The downside is that it is possible for user space to change
the buffer stride without triggering a disable/enable - only
deactivate/activate -, so we'll have to handle this case somehow - see
igt's kms_frontbuffer_tracking test, fbc-stridechange subtest. It
could be possible to implement a way to free+alloc the CFB during said
stride change, but it would involve a lot of book-keeping - exactly as
mentioned above - just for on case, so for now I'll keep it simple and
just deactivate FBC. Besides, we may not even need to disable FBC
since we do CFB over-allocation.

Note from Chris: "Starting a fullscreen client that covers a single
monitor in a multi-monitor setup will trigger a change in stride on
one of the CRTCs (the monitors will be flipped independently).". It
shouldn't be a huge problem if we lose FBC on multi-monitor setups
since these setups already have problems reaching deep PC states
anyway.

Paulo Zanoni
d029bcad6e drm/i915: introduce intel_fbc_{enable,disable}
The goal is to call FBC enable/disable only once per modeset, while
activate/deactivate/update will be called multiple times.

The enable() function will be responsible for deciding if a CRTC will
have FBC on it and then it will "lock" FBC on this CRTC: it won't be
possible to change FBC's CRTC until disable(). With this, all checks
and resource acquisition that only need to be done once per modeset
can be moved from update() to enable(). And then the update(),
activate() and deactivate() code will also get simpler since they
won't need to worry about the CRTC being changed.

The disable() function will do the reverse operation of enable(). One
of its features is that it should only be called while the pipe is
already off. This guarantees that FBC is stopped and nothing is
using the CFB.

With this, the activate() and deactivate() functions just start and
temporarily stop FBC. They are the ones touching the hardware enable
bit, so HW state reflects dev_priv->crtc.active.

The last function remaining is update(). A lot of times I thought
about renaming update() to activate() or try_to_activate() since it's
called when we want to activate FBC. The thing is that update() may
not only decide to activate FBC, but also deactivate or keep it on the
same state, so I'll leave this name for now.

Moving code to enable() and disable() will also help in case we decide
to move FBC to pipe_config or something else later.

The current patch only puts the very basic code on enable() and
disable(). The next commits will take care of moving more stuff from
update() to the new functions.

Ville Syrjälä
e4abb733bb drm/i915: Check VBT for CRT port presence on HSW/BDW
Unfortunatey there appear to quite a few HSW/BDW machines (eg.
NUCs, Brix Pro) in the wild with LPT/WPT-H that have no physical
CRT connector and non-working FDI. FDI training fails every
single time on these machines. Dunno, maybe they just didn't
bother wiring it up or something?

Unfortunately all the fuse bits and whatnot are telling us that
the CRT connector is present. And so what we get from this is tons
of false positives from the CI systems due to VGA connector forcing.

I've not found any way to detect this purely from hardware, so we
have to resort to looking at the VBT int_crt_support bit. We used
to check this bit on all platforms, but that broke all the old
machines, so the check was then restricted to VLV only in
commit 84b4e042c4 ("drm/i915: only apply crt_present check on VLV")

Considering HSW and VLV VBT probably got defined around the same time,
it should be reasonably safe to assume that the bits is sane for
HSW/BDW as well. At least I have one copy of some VBT spec here that
says it's meant for both VLV and HSW, and it knows about the bit
(lists it being valid from version 155 onwards). Also I have two
desktop machines with actual CRT ports and both have
int_crt_support==1 in their VBTs.

Also we already trust VBT >= 155 to tell us various details about
the DDI ports, so trusting it a bit more seems reasonable.

As far as VLV goes, the added VBT version check should be fine. Even
if someone has some weird VLV machine with a very old VBT version,
it just means they'll end up with a shadow CRT connector. IIRC the
reason for eliminating the shadow CRT connector on VLV was to speed
up display probing rather than fixing something more serious.

Jani Nikula
95150bdf78 drm/i915: fix potential dangling else problems in for_each_ macros
We have serious dangling else bugs waiting to happen in our for_each_
style macros with ifs. Consider, for example,

 #define for_each_power_domain(domain, mask)                         \
         for ((domain) = 0; (domain) < POWER_DOMAIN_NUM; (domain)++) \
                 if ((1 << (domain)) & (mask))

If this is used in context:

	if (condition)
		for_each_power_domain(domain, mask);
	else
		foo();

foo() will be called for each domain *not* in mask, if condition holds,
and not at all if condition doesn't hold.

Fix this by reversing the conditions in the macros, and adding an else
branch for the "for each" block, so that other if/else blocks can't
interfere. Provide a "for_each_if" helper macro to make it easier to get
this right.

Ville Syrjälä
6c03a6bd0d drm/i915: Don't register CRT connector when it's fused off
On some machines the CRT connector may be fused off. The weird thing
about this setup is that the ADPA register works otherwise normally,
except the enable bit is hardwired to 0. No one knows of any fuse
register that would tell us if this is the case, so the only thing we
can do (apart from a blacklist) is to try and set the enable bit and see
if it sticks. If not, we don't register the connector at all. Obviously
if the bit is already set when loading the driver we can just assume it
works.

I've smoke tested this approach on several machines (GMCH and PCH),
some with actual CRT connectors, some with shadow connectors, and
obviously the machine (IVB) with the fused off connector. So far
I've not seen any ill effects from this probe.

The main benefit is that we can actually run igt on machines with
fused off connectors, without totally upsetting the state checker.

Rodrigo Vivi
921ec285a6 drm/i915: PSR: Let's rely more on frontbuffer tracking.
The ultimate goal here is to remove the dependency we
currently have on audio driver power to get PSR working.
Since with audio driver runtime PM disabled the Hardware tracking
believes graphics is fully active and prevent PSR Entry, or
in other words continuously exit PSR.

So, the idea is to transfer the PSR exit responsability
from the HW tracking to the SW tracking (frontbuffer tracking),
who is really mature right now.

However with LPSP masked out there might be cases where we could
miss exit from HW tracking since it can be relying on this,
like a specific case reported at our mailing list who
user reported he would miss screen updates if scrolling firefox
in a Gnome environment when i915 runtimepm was enabled.

So before masking out LPSP again to make us independent from
the audio driver we need to make sure that all our cases
are coverred from the frontbuffer tracking perspective,
where the flush means invalidate and flush.

Without this patch for HSW, BDW and SKL we just do the
invalidate part when the flush wasn't originated by a page flip
because we were trusting the HW tracking for the flip case.

So let's rely more on frontbuffer tracking and do the
invalidation regardless the origin as expected for all platforms.
